#9df078 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9df078 is composed of 61.6% red, 94.1%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 50%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 101.5 degrees, a saturation of 80% and a lightness of 70.6%. #9df078 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ff0 with #3be100. Closest websafe color is: #99ff66.

Shades and Tints of #9df078

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020601 is the darkest color, while #f7fef4 is the lightest one.
